Always start by confirming the pro’s license number, insurance coverage, and experience level. Visit the electrician’s website, scan recent customer reviews, and verify credentials with your local labor department. Request proof of liability insurance and at least two references that you can contact. These quick checks take only a few minutes but go a long way toward ensuring safe, code-compliant work and protecting your home in the event of an issue.
Grouping several electrical jobs into one appointment means you pay a single service-call fee and one set of travel expenses. Instead of asking a pro to return three separate times for outlets, switches, and fixtures, have everything tackled in one visit. The electrician stays productive, and you avoid extra trip charges, often shaving a sizable chunk off the final bill without compromising quality.
DIY electrical work can be dangerous and, in many areas, illegal without a license. One miswired connection risks shocks, fires, or expensive damage. Licensed electricians carry the right tools, follow local code, and know how to shut down power safely before they start. Hiring a pro may cost more upfront, but it protects your home, family, and insurance coverage in the long run.
